Fishing Academy Report, 3/4 Day Jig Trip - Dan - 07-19-2001 This Jigs Instructional Fishing Academy trip was on the Native Sun out of Long Beach Sportfishing Berth 55. What a GREAT DAY on the water! We had a steady pick on Sand Bass with some Barracuda and a few Halibuts (mostly shorts). This was one of the nicest days on the water I've seen in quite some time, absolutely beautiful weather. <br><br>The jackpot was won by Janet McCormack of Riverside with a large Barracuda. Janet also caught two nice Sandies over 4 pounds. She did really well considering she's just starting out. This trip converted a few more bait fishermen into die hard Kicker Jig fishermen, everyone on board put the Seeker demo rods to good use. All in all not bad for a 3/4 day trip that costs $40 and you get over $15 worth of free stuff.
